1. [ noun ] (government,geography) a kingdom (constitutional monarchy) in northwestern Africa with a largely Muslim population; achieved independence from France in 1956
Synonyms: Marruecos Al-Magrib kingdom_of_morocco Maroc
2. [ noun ] a soft pebble-grained leather made from goatskin; used for shoes and book bindings etc.
3. [ noun ] Last name, frequency rank in the U.S. is 22048
